[Mostrar más]Factors affecting the Absorption of Topical Drugs: 
1. Slow absorption if on skin due to sebaceous secretions and keratinized epithelium (only lipid soluble molecules pass thru) 2. Increased absorption if the skin is broken, has increased circulation, or if a drug such as DMSO is first applied
